A plane mirror forms an image of an object because it ____________ light from the object.

Physics
1 answer:
Scilla [17]2 years ago
5 0

Answer:

reflect

Explanation:

In order to see the image of an object in a mirror, you must sight at the image; when you sight at the image, light will come to your eye along that line of sight.

What lead does to X rays?​
Arturiano [62]
Lead shielding refers to the use of lead as a form of radiation protection to shield people or objects from radiation so as to reduce the effective dose. Lead can effectively attenuate certain kinds of radiation because of its high density and high atomic number; principally, it is effective at stopping gamma rays and x-rays.
